Résumé

Gonyaulacales include a considerable number of harmful algae and to understand their origin and rise, knowledge of the evolutionary relationships is necessary. Many scientific names of protists introduced prior to the availability of DNA analytics are ambiguous and impede communication about biological species and their traits in the microbial world. Strains of Lingulodinium polyedra were established from its type locality in the Kiel Fjord (Germany) to clarify its taxonomy. Moreover, the phylogeny of Gonyaulacales was inferred based on 329 rRNA sequence accessions compiled in a curated sequence data base, with as much as possible type material equivalents included. Gonyaulacales were monophyletic and segregated into seven lineages at high systematic level, of which †Lingulodiniaceae constituted the first branch of the Gonyaulacales. Their type species had a plate formula APC (Po, X, cp), 3', 3a, 6'' 6c, 6s, 6''', 2'''' and is taxonomically clarified by epitypification. Recommendations for this important taxonomic tool are provided, with a focus on microorganisms. Most gonyaulacalean taxa established at generic rank are monophyletic, with Alexandrium, Coolia and Gonyaulax as notable exceptions. From an evolutionary perspective, gonyaulacalean dinophytes with quinqueform hypotheca are monophyletic and derive from a paraphyletic group showing the sexiform configuration.
